The Most Common Spring Roof Problems (That Start Small… and Get Expensive Fast)
Here’s what we see all the time across Oakland County homes:
1. Missing or Lifted Shingles
Winter winds and ice can loosen shingles without you noticing. One good spring storm? Now you’ve got exposure.
2. Slow Leaks & Water Stains
Melting snow finds its way into the smallest openings. What starts as a tiny leak can turn into interior damage fast.
3. Gutter Issues
Clogged or damaged gutters from ice buildup can push water back onto your roof instead of away from your home.
4. Mold, Mildew, & Algae Growth
All that trapped moisture + warmer temps = the perfect environment for growth you don’t want.
5. Hidden Structural Weakness
The freeze-thaw cycle can weaken areas of your roof you can’t see—until it becomes a bigger issue.
